
Marshmallow Brownies
Total Time
Prep: 15 min. + cooling Bake: 25 min.
Yield
3 dozen
"Picnickers of all ages will love these yummy bars loaded with goodies!" predicts Renee Schwebach, a field editor from Dumont, Minnesota.
Ingredients
- 1 cup butterscotch chips
- 1/2 cup butter, cubed
- 2 large eggs
- 2/3 cup packed br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 2 cups miniature marshmallows
- 2 cups semisweet chocolate chips
- 1/2 cup chopped walnuts
Directions
- In a microwave, melt butterscotch chips and butter; stir until smooth. Cool for 10 minutes.
- In a large bowl, beat the eggs, brown sugar and vanilla until blended. Beat in butterscotch mixture. Combine the flour, baking powder and salt; gradually add to batter and beat until mix well. Stir in the marshmallows, chocolate chips and nuts.
- Spread into a greased 13x9-in. baking pan. Bake at 325° for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ean (do not overbake). Cool completely on a wire rack.
Nutrition Facts
1 each: 151 calories, 8g fat (5g saturated fat), 19mg cholesterol, 92mg sodium, 19g carbohydrate (14g sugars, 1g fiber), 2g protein.
